Release manager checklist. Compression cuts telemetry payloads roughly 70% on the Vastrel ingest path. Enable only after the collector fleet is on build 4.2 or newer — older collectors reject compressed frames. Set the compression flag and codec in the service env file, confirm the ingest dashboard shows reduced byte rates, then lock the config. One more entry is required before rollout: the ingest endpoint authenticates compressed uploads, so place its upload credential on the line below.

vault entry, fadup-tagag: RELAY_SECRET8=2fd92179

- [ ] Confirm DNS resolution to the Harrowmere attestation endpoint is stable before proceeding. New folks: the ceremony room at the Dunsmoor office sits behind a resolver that intermittently returns stale records for the Cobblelight registry, so run the lookup three times and make sure all answers match. If any response differs, escalate to the Netreach rotation and pause the ceremony. Once resolution is consistent, open the sealed envelope station and authenticate with the passphrase that follows.

recovery phrase for kahag-tagug: ulawyn-holael-oliix

**Action item 4:** DocSweep's linter started flagging every article with an em dash, which buried support in ticket noise for two days. We've loosened the rule, but if customers mention weird "formatting error" banners again, that's probably us. Quick triage steps and the known-false-positive list are on the page below.

operations page: https://confluence.lumicsys.internal/projects/display/projects/display

Plugin authors should stop
 * enqueuing via taskwheel_push(); it now forwards to Ferrostack with a
 * deprecation warning and will be removed in 5.0. Retry semantics differ:
 * Ferrostack uses exponential backoff with jitter, and dead-lettering is
 * automatic after five attempts. Test your handlers for idempotency
 * before upgrading. This constant pins the backend build, whose
 * verification token appears below.
 */

session token of kagup-hahaf = htk3_2b8